Treasure Island: All good!!
Stayed 4 days - 3 nights. Rooms very clean - stayed on 32nd floor. Staff friendly. Prices for food on the high side but over all very good. Pool only 3.5 ft deep and pool grounds clean and attractive with palm trees and unlimited seating. Alcohol drinks expensive - single beer $7.00. No coffee in suite - Starbucks in lobby. Planet Hollywood Resort: What was expected
We stayed at Planet Hollywood for 3 nights...It was pretty much what was expected, nothing fancy...but on located in the middle of the strip, which was ideal! Beware they do try to get away with charging you a 'resort fee'...but after complaining about it, they took it off our bill. No coffee machine or fridge in the room....

Luxor: Excellent First Time Vegas Trip!
Luxor was a great hotel that satisfied all of our needs! Their staff was helpful and courteous, the rooms were spacious and clean, and the food was good! I was concerned that there would be the terrible smell of smoke in the casino or that we'd be harassed by promoters, but it wasn't the case at all! There were many different restaurants to try (Pyramid Cafe, T&T, and More were all quite good) and we watched the Jabbawockeez there as well (excellent show)! Mirage: Good Hotel!
The guest room elevators seem rather far from the front entrance, requiring guests to walk through a very smoky casino to get to their rooms. Pool,was very crowded...had to line up before 8 in order to get deck chairs. Room was good...would be nice to have a fridge! Carnegie Deli was a hit!
